DVAR関数のはじめに
おおきに!今日は「DVAR」関数についてお話しするで~!この関数は、データの中から特定の条件を満たす数値の分散を計算するんや。分散ってな、データがどれくらいバラバラかを示す指標やねん。これを使うことで、データのばらつき具合を知ることができるんやで!
DVAR関数の一般的な使い方の例
例えば、あるクラスのテストの点数があったとするやんか。クラス全体の点数がある中で、特定の生徒のグループ(例えば、男子だけとか、女子だけ)を選んで、そのグループの点数の分散を計算したいときに「DVAR」関数を使うんや。
使い方はこんな感じやで:
=DVAR(範囲, 分散の計算対象, 条件)
- 範囲:データの範囲(テストの点数が入ってるセルの範囲)
- 分散の計算対象:どの列のデータの分散を求めるか(点数の列)
- 条件:分散を計算する際の条件(男子だけとか、特定のクラスだけ)
たとえば、点数が入った「A1:A10」の範囲から、男子の点数の分散を計算したいときは、条件を「性別が男子」のように設定するんや。
「DVAR」この関数を学ぶメリット
この「DVAR」関数を学んだら、データの分析がもっと楽になるで!なんでかっていうと、データのばらつきを理解することで、クラスの成績の傾向や問題点を見つけやすくなるんや。例えば、「男子は成績が安定してるけど、女子はちょっとバラバラやな」っていう風に分析できるわけや。
それに、データ分析ができると、将来の仕事でも役立つスキルになるから、しっかり学んでおいたほうがええで!さあ、次は実際の使い方を見ていこうか!
DVAR関数の基本構文
さてさて、次は「DVAR」関数の基本構文について詳しく見ていこうか!この関数を使いこなすためには、定義や引数をしっかり理解することが大事やで!
DVAR関数の定義と主な引数
「DVAR」関数の定義は簡単やで。特定の条件に基づいて、データベース内の数値の分散を計算する関数や。これを使うと、条件に合ったデータのばらつきを知ることができるんや。
この関数の主な引数は3つあるで:
-
範囲(database):分析したいデータの範囲を指定するんや。これは、テーブル全体や特定の列を指すことができるで。
-
分散の計算対象(field):分散を計算したい数値が入っている列を指定するんや。例えば、点数の列(「点数」)を指定することになるわ。
-
条件(criteria):どのデータを分析するかの条件を設定する引数や。例えば、性別が「男子」または「女子」といった条件を指定することができるんや。
DVAR関数の返す結果とその特性
「DVAR」関数は、指定した条件に基づいて、選ばれた数値の分散を返すんや。つまり、データのばらつき具合を数値で表現するわけや。
返される結果は、以下の特性があるで:
-
非負の値:分散は常に0以上の値になるんや。0の場合は、データが全くばらついてない、つまり全ての値が同じってことや。
-
データの分析に役立つ:返された分散の値をもとに、データのばらつき具合を理解できるから、例えば「このグループの成績は安定してるな」とか「もうちょっと勉強したほうがええで」とか判断できるわけや。
このように、「DVAR」関数を使えば、データの中身をしっかり分析できるから、ぜひ使ってみてな!次は具体的な例を通して、どんな風に使うかを見ていこう!
DVAR関数・具体的な使用例
ほな、ここからは「DVAR」関数の具体的な使用例についてお話しするで!実際にどんな風に使うのか、わかりやすく説明するから、しっかりついてきてや~!
基本的な使用方法のデモ
まずは、基本的な使用方法を見てみようか。例えば、あるクラスの生徒のテストの点数がこんな感じやとするわ。
| 生徒名 | 性別 | 点数 | |——–|——|——| | 太郎 | 男 | 80 | | 次郎 | 男 | 75 | | 花子 | 女 | 90 | | 美咲 | 女 | 85 | | 一郎 | 男 | 70 |
このデータを使って、男子の点数の分散を計算したいとするやんか。この場合の「DVAR」関数はこんな感じになるで!
=DVAR(A1:C6, "点数", E1:E2)
ここで、A1:C6がデータの範囲、“点数”が分散を計算したい対象の列、E1:E2には条件(例えば性別が「男」)を入れておくとするわ。E1に「性別」、E2に「男」と書いたらええね。
DVAR関数一般的な計算や操作の例
次に、もう少し複雑な例も見てみようか。例えば、クラスの成績をもとに、特定の条件で分散を計算したい場合を考えてみるで。
| 生徒名 | 性別 | 点数 | クラス | |——–|——|——|——–| | 太郎 | 男 | 80 | A | | 次郎 | 男 | 75 | A | | 花子 | 女 | 90 | B | | 美咲 | 女 | 85 | B | | 一郎 | 男 | 70 | A | | 健太 | 男 | 85 | B |
このデータを使って、クラスAの男子の点数の分散を計算する場合、条件として「クラスがA」と「性別が男」の2つを指定する必要があるな。
この場合の「DVAR」関数はこんな風になるで:
=DVAR(A1:D7, "点数", F1:F2)
F1に「性別」、F2に「男」、F3に「クラス」、F4に「A」と書いておくと、条件が2つ指定されたことになるわ。
これで、DVAR関数を使って、特定の条件に基づくデータの分析ができるようになるんや!ほんまに便利やろ?この調子で、色んなデータを分析して、自分だけの知識を増やしていこうな!次は、ちょっとしたヒントやコツを紹介するで~!
初歩的なテクニック
さてさて、ここからは「DVAR」関数の簡単な使い方やコツ、それから他の基本関数との組み合わせについてお話しするで~!これを知っておくと、もっとデータ分析が楽になるから、しっかり覚えてな!
DVAR関数の簡単な使い方やコツ
-
条件をしっかり作成する: 条件を設定する際は、データの構造をよ~見て、間違いのないように入力することが大事や!例えば、性別やクラスなど、正確に条件を指定することで、正しい分散を計算できるで。
-
テーブルを整える: データの範囲を指定するときは、テーブルが整っている方がええで。空白のセルや不必要なデータがあると、正確な結果が出ないことがあるから注意してな。
-
結果を確認する: DVAR関数で得られた分散の値が妥当かどうかを、元のデータを見返して確認する習慣をつけるとええで。思ってたんと違う値が出たら、条件設定やデータの見直しをしてみるんや。
他の基本関数との組み合わせ
「DVAR」関数を使うときは、他の基本関数との組み合わせで、もっと情報を引き出すことができるで!いくつかの例を紹介するから、参考にしてみてや!
- AVERAGE関数との組み合わせ: 男子のテストの点数の平均と分散を一緒に計算することで、成績の分布をより深く理解できるで。例えば、
plaintext
=AVERAGE(DATABASE範囲)
=DVAR(DATABASE範囲, "点数", 条件範囲)
これで、平均点とばらつきがわかるから、成績分析が進むで!
- COUNTIF関数との連携: 特定の条件に合うデータが何個あるかを数えた後、その分散を計算するのもええ方法や。例えば、男子の人数を数えて、その分散を計算することができるで。
plaintext
=COUNTIF(条件範囲, "男")
=DVAR(範囲, "点数", 条件範囲)
こうすることで、どれくらいのデータをもとに分散が計算されたのかを確認できるわけや。
- IF関数で条件を動的に設定: IF関数を使って、条件を動的に設定することもできるで。例えば、性別が「男」の場合はそのまま、そうでない場合は「女」とするような条件設定ができるんや。
plaintext
=DVAR(範囲, "点数", IF(条件, "男", "女"))
こんな風に、「DVAR」関数は他の関数と組み合わせることで、もっと柔軟にデータを分析できるようになるんや!さあ、これを参考にして、自分のデータをガンガン分析していこうな!次は、もうちょっと進んだテクニックを紹介するで~!
便利なシーンでの事例
さてさて、ここからは「DVAR」関数がどんなシーンで役立つか、具体的な事例を交えてお話しするで!ビジネスや学業での実用的なケーススタディを見て、どう活用できるかを考えてみよう!
ビジネスや学業での実用的なケーススタディ
- ビジネスの売上分析: 例えば、ある会社が商品A、B、Cの売上データを持っていたとするやんか。月ごとの売上を分析して、特定のプロモーション活動が効果的やったかどうかを確認したい場合、DVAR関数が使えるで。
データはこんな感じや:
| 月 | 商品A | 商品B | 商品C | |——|——-|——-|——-| | 1月 | 100 | 150 | 200 | | 2月 | 110 | 160 | 180 | | 3月 | 90 | 140 | 190 | | 4月 | 120 | 170 | 210 | | 5月 | 130 | 165 | 220 |
ここで、DVAR関数を使って、例えば「商品A」の売上のばらつきを調べることで、特定の月に売上が大きく変動しているかどうかを把握できるわけや。
plaintext
=DVAR(A1:D6, "商品A", F1:F2)
こうすることで、売上の安定性を測ることができ、次の戦略を考えやすくなるで。
- 学業の成績評価: 学校の成績を分析するときにもDVAR関数は便利や。例えば、クラスの生徒の数学の成績があったとする。
| 生徒名 | クラス | 数学の点数 | |——–|——–|————-| | 太郎 | A | 85 | | 次郎 | A | 90 | | 花子 | B | 95 | | 美咲 | B | 80 | | 一郎 | A | 70 |
ここで、クラスAの生徒の数学の点数の分散を計算することで、クラスの成績のばらつきを把握できるで。成績が安定しているか、あるいは改善が必要かを判断する手助けになるんや。
plaintext
=DVAR(A1:C6, "数学の点数", E1:E2)
「DVAR」関数タイムセーブや効率向上の具体的な例
「DVAR」関数を使うことで、時間を節約し、効率を向上させることができる具体的な例を見てみよう!
-
大量データの分析: 何百行、何千行もあるデータを手作業で計算するのは大変やけど、DVAR関数を使うことで、簡単に分散を計算できるわけや。これにより、分析作業の時間を大幅に短縮できるで。
-
リアルタイムでの評価: ビジネスや学業で、データが更新されるたびに自動的に分散を計算できるから、リアルタイムでの評価が可能になるで。これにより、迅速な意思決定ができるようになるんや。
-
視覚化との連携: DVAR関数の結果をグラフ化することで、視覚的にデータのばらつきを把握できるようになるで。たとえば、スプレッドシートのグラフ機能を使って、分散の値を視覚化することで、パフォーマンスの傾向を簡単に理解できるんや。
このように、DVAR関数を使うことで、ビジネスや学業においてデータ分析が効率的に行えるようになるんや!さあ、次はこの知識を活かして、実際にデータを分析してみる準備をしていこうな!
DVAR関数の類似の関数や代替の関数との違い
さてさて、ここでは「DVAR」関数の類似の関数や代替の関数についてお話しするで!データ分析をする上で、いろんな関数を知っておくことはめっちゃ大事やから、しっかり確認してな!
DVAR関数と類似の関数
- VAR関数:
- 違い:DVAR関数は条件付きの分散を計算するのに対して、VAR関数は全体のデータの分散を計算するんや。つまり、条件を指定せずに、単純に与えられた範囲の分散を求めたいときはVAR関数を使うことになるで。
- 例:
plaintext =VAR(A1:A10)
-
これで、A1からA10までの全データの分散が計算できるで。
-
DVARP関数:
- 違い:DVARP関数もDVAR関数と似てるけど、DVARPは母集団の分散を計算する関数なんや。DVARはサンプルの分散を求めるのに対し、DVARPは全体のデータを基に計算するから、使うシーンが異なるで。
-
例:
plaintext =DVARP(A1:C10, "点数", E1:E2)
-
STDEV関数:
- 違い:STDEV関数は標準偏差を計算する関数で、基本的には分散の平方根やから、同じデータのばらつきを知りたいけど、単位をそのまま使いたいときに便利や。DVAR関数は分散を計算するから、データのばらつきを平方で評価することになるで。
- 例:
plaintext =STDEV(A1:A10)
代替の関数
- FILTER関数:
- 使い方:条件に合ったデータを抽出して分析したい場合、FILTER関数を使って、条件に合うデータだけを集めることができるで。その後に、別の関数(例えば、VARやDVAR)を使って分析することもできるんや。
-
例:
plaintext =FILTER(A1:C10, B1:B10="男")
-
QUERY関数:
- 使い方:Googleスプレッドシートの場合、QUERY関数を使ってデータを取得したり、分析したりすることもできるで。特定の条件に合うデータを抽出して、SUMやAVERAGEなど、他の関数と組み合わせて使うことができるんや。
- 例:
plaintext =QUERY(A1:C10, "SELECT A, B WHERE C > 80", 1)
まとめ
このように、DVAR関数は特定の条件に基づいて分散を計算するための便利な関数やけど、他にも類似の関数や代替の関数がいろいろあるんや。データの分析目的によって使い分けることが重要やから、色んな関数を試しながら、自分に合った分析スタイルを見つけていこうな!次は、さらに深いテクニックを掘り下げていくで~!
まとめと次のステップ
さてさて、ここまで「DVAR」関数について詳しく見てきたわけやけど、最後に効果的に利用するためのベストプラクティスや、さらなる学習のためのリソースをまとめておくで!これを参考にして、データ分析をさらに深めていこうな!
DVAR関数を効果的に利用するためのベストプラクティス
-
正確な条件設定: DVAR関数を使うときは、条件をしっかり設定することが重要や。条件が曖昧やと、思ってた結果が得られへんこともあるから、具体的に設定するようにしような。
-
データの整頓: 分析するデータがきれいに整っていることを確認しよう。空白のセルや不必要なデータがあると、結果が狂ってしまうで。データの整理は基本中の基本や!
-
結果の確認と理解: DVAR関数で得た結果を鵜呑みにせず、元のデータを見返して確認する癖をつけよう。結果がどういう意味を持つのか、どんなアクションにつながるのかを考えることが大切やで。
-
他の関数との組み合わせ: DVAR関数単体だけでなく、他の関数(AVERAGE、COUNTIF、IFなど)と組み合わせて使うことで、より深い分析が可能になるで。柔軟に組み合わせてみてな。
-
視覚化を活用: 得られた結果をグラフやチャートにして視覚化することで、データの傾向を一目で把握できるようになるで。視覚的に情報を整理することで、理解が深まるんや。
関連リソースやさらなる学習のための推奨
-
Google スプレッドシートの公式ヘルプセンター: Google スプレッドシートのヘルプページには、関数の使い方や例が詳しく載ってるから、ぜひチェックしてみてな。 Google スプレッドシート ヘルプ
-
YouTubeのチュートリアル: スプレッドシートの操作は動画で見ると分かりやすいことが多いで。特に「DVAR」関数の使い方を教える動画を探してみると、視覚的に学べるからおすすめや。
-
データ分析のオンラインコース: UdemyやCourseraなどのオンラインプラットフォームで、データ分析に関するコースを受講することで、スプレッドシートの活用法も含めて体系的に学べるで。
-
スプレッドシートのコミュニティ: RedditやFacebookなどのオンラインフォーラムで、スプレッドシートに関する質問や情報交換をしてみるのもええで。他のユーザーの知識を借りたり、自分の経験をシェアしたりすることで、より深く理解できるんや。
さあ、これで「DVAR」関数についての学習が終わりやけど、実際にデータを使って分析してみることが一番の学びになるで!自分のプロジェクトや学業に活かして、どんどんスキルを磨いていこうな!次は、他の関数やデータ分析の技術を学んで、さらにレベルアップを目指そう!
【DVAR関数】条件付き分散を簡単に計算!使い方と具体例を徹底解説!